Exegesis

The idiom “lift up…face” with el-eloah {אֶל־אֱל֣וֹהַּ | ʾel-ʾĕ-lô-ah} ‘to God’ portrays unhindered approach and acceptance, contrasting with the downcast face of guilt or fear. English is kept close to the Hebrew clause order to preserve the tight pairing of joy (inner disposition) and uplifted face (relational access).
